What Our Tankless Water Heater Repair Includes
Full Diagnostic and Error Codes
Our technicians read unit error codes and run flow and ignition tests to isolate the fault. We explain the issue in simple terms and show you the failing component before work starts.
Scale Flushing and Inlet Cleaning
We flush heat exchangers and clean inlets to remove mineral buildup caused by local hard water. Regular flushing often restores efficiency and prevents overheating.
Control Board and Sensor Replacement
When sensors or control boards fail, we replace them with manufacturer-recommended parts and reprogram settings for optimal performance. That reduces false shutdowns and improves reliability.
Combustion and Vent Testing
For gas units, we test combustion and inspect venting to meet safety standards. Proper venting prevents backdrafting and keeps your family safe.

Warning Signs to Watch For
Not sure if you need Tankless Water Heater Repair? Here are warning signs Auburn homeowners and businesses should watch for:
- Intermittent Hot Water: Sudden cold showers often mean ignition or flow sensor failure and require a professional check.
- Error Codes Displayed: Units showing error codes need diagnostics to translate codes into the correct repair action.
- Strange Noises: Banging or rumbling often signals scale buildup in the heat exchanger common with Auburn hard water.
- Reduced Flow: Low water flow in multiple fixtures can indicate blocked inlets or pressure issues worsened by older plumbing in parts of North Auburn.
- Gas Odor or Soot: Any sign of combustion problems is a safety risk and needs immediate professional attention.
- Failed During Cold Snap: Units that stop after winter cold spells likely suffered freeze stress and should be inspected.

Repair vs Replace: What Auburn Homeowners Should Know
Deciding whether to repair or replace matters when units age or fail. Consider access, unit age, and long-term costs.
| Factor | Repair | Replace |
|---|---|---|
| Best When | Minor failures, recent model | Multiple major faults or very old unit |
| Typical Timeline | Same day to 2 days | 2-5 days including permit |
| Cost Level | Lower short-term cost | Higher up-front cost |
| Skill Required | Licensed plumber with OEM parts | Plumber + possible HVAC/electrical coordination |
| Longevity | Extends unit life modestly | Long-term solution |
| Auburn Consideration | Good for units affected by local hard water | Better if unit fails repeatedly after winter freezes |
